Welcome to the Lanternmoor platform team. Our circuit breaker guards calls to the upstream Fennwick Pricing API: after five consecutive failures within thirty seconds, the breaker opens for two minutes and serves cached quotes. Maintainers should never disable it in production without a tracked change, since Fennwick throttles aggressively during open states. Half-open probes are limited to one request per node. If you need to reset the breaker's encrypted config store during an incident, use the recovery phrase that appears below.

unlock words, bawef-kahap: sorax-sorir-quenys-aldok

Off-site run checklist — item 6

Pallet of recalled Voltkern chargers, warehouse bay 2, shrink-wrapped and tagged RED. Destination: Mardwell disposal facility, booked slot 13:30. Count: 240 units, verified twice, tally sheet taped to pallet. Driver needs the recall transfer form signed before loading — no form, no load. Do not break the wrap; units stay sealed end to end. Coordinator confirms route by 09:00. At loading, the bay lead gives the driver this confidential instruction:

drop instructions, hahip-badug: the quenox ralath courier leaves the kaseth fraiel rusiel tameth belys istdor ralion giliel ledger at gate 7830 under passcode 165413

Handover Note — From Ilsa Brennick to Corin Vale

Corin, welcome aboard. Quick context on the large-deal discount policy before finance asks: anything over the Tier-4 threshold gets a max 18% discount without committee sign-off. We bent this twice last year for the Dunmore Logistics renewals, and it caused margin headaches, so hold the line. Finance tracks exceptions monthly; keep them in the loop early. The approval matrix lives in the shared drive. One more thing you'll need context on — the confidential planning note sits just below.

internal memo for kajep-tawip: The renewal with Holaelix Group closes at $10 million a year, 5 percent below the last contract. Project Wenael slips by two quarters because of the tooling delay.